簡體   English   中英

AWS-SES Rails寶石

[英]AWS-SES rails gems

我一直在嘗試AWS SES服務的gems: aws-sesAmazon-SES-Mailer,但是這兩個gem都不起作用。 他們提出了例外:

AWS::SES::ResponseError: AWS::SES Response Error: SignatureDoesNotMatch - The request signature we calculated does not match the signature you provided. Check your AWS Secret Access Key and signing method. Consult the service documentation for details.

我花了10個小時來解決這個問題,但找不到。 解決了這個問題的任何人,請幫助我!

我知道您已經被問到憑證,但是您可能需要仔細檢查並確保為您的AWS賬戶而不是SMTP憑證提供訪問密鑰ID和秘密密鑰。 這兩個gem都使用API​​而不是SMTP端點來發送消息,因此SMTP憑據將沒有適當的權限。

如果您不想使用根AWS賬戶憑證(完全可以理解),則可以創建一個IAM用戶並在用戶策略中授予對ses:*的訪問權限。

希望有幫助!

暫無
暫無

聲明:本站的技術帖子網頁,遵循CC BY-SA 4.0協議,如果您需要轉載,請注明本站網址或者原文地址。任何問題請咨詢:yoyou2525@163.com.

 
粵ICP備18138465號  © 2020-2024 STACKOOM.COM